Ukrainian middleweight Vitalii Kopylenko (28-2, 16 KOs) failed to win the title of WBC international champion, losing to Canadian Steven Butler (27-1-1, 23 KOs), by split decision. In the eighth round, Kopylenko managed to send Butler to the floor with a body punch, but despite this, two judges considered that Butler was better in this fight - 96-93 twice. The third judge saw an advantage of Kopylenko in the fight - 95-94.
